Porch demolition services involve the careful removal of existing porch structures, including decks, steps, railings, and supporting frameworks. This process is typically carried out by experienced contractors who use specialized tools and techniques to dismantle the porch safely and efficiently. The goal is to clear away the old or damaged parts of a porch to prepare the area for renovation, replacement, or complete removal. Proper demolition ensures that the site is left clean and ready for the next phase of a home improvement project, whether that involves building a new porch or restoring the yard.
Many homeowners turn to porch demolition services when their current porch has become unsafe, outdated, or no longer meets their needs. Common problems include rotting wood, loose or broken railings, unstable supports, or extensive weather damage. Removing a deteriorating porch can prevent accidents and further property damage. Additionally, some property owners opt for demolition when planning a larger landscape redesign or when considering adding features like a patio or outdoor living space. Local contractors can help evaluate the existing structure and determine if demolition is the best step forward.
Porch demolition is often used on residential proper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it buildings. Older homes with original porches may require removal to address safety concerns or to modernize the exterior appearance. Newer homes might need demolition if a porch was poorly constructed or no longer fits the homeowner’s vision for their outdoor space. The overview below groups typical Porch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Nashua, NH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Porch Demolitions - Typical costs for removing a small porch or deck range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for simple structures made of wood or composite materials. Larger or more complex projects can cost more, but most local contractors handle these projects efficiently within this budget.
Moderate Demolition Projects - For mid-sized porches or decks that require partial removal or renovation, costs generally range from $600-$2,000. Many projects in Nashua and nearby areas land in this range, depending on materials and accessibility, with fewer jobs reaching into higher tiers.
Full Porch Replacement - Complete demolition and replacement of a porch or deck typically costs between $2,000 and $5,000. Larger, more complex projects involving extensive framing or custom features can push costs above this range, but most local pros can handle these within the mid to upper end of this spectrum.
Larger or Custom Demolition Jobs - Extensive porch or deck demolitions, especially those involving multiple levels or structural modifications, can exceed $5,000. These projects are less common and often involve detailed planning, but experienced local contractors can provide estimates based on the scope of work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ing contractors for porch demolition services,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local service providers who have a track record of successfully handling porch demolition in Nashua, NH, or nearby areas. An experienced contractor will be familiar with common challenges and best practices, helping to ensure the project progresses smoothly and meets expectations. Asking for details about past projects similar in scope can provide insight into their expertise and comfort level with porch demolition tasks.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ential contractors. Homeowners should seek service providers who can provide detailed descriptions of their process, what the scope of work includes, and any specific steps involved.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also helpful to discuss how the contractor plans to handle site preparation, debris removal, and any necessary permits or inspections, even if these are not explicitly part of the demolition work.
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a trustworthy contractor. Homeowners should ask potential service providers for references from previous clients who had similar projects, and follow up to learn about their experiences. Good communication involves prompt responses to questions, transparency about procedures, and a willingness to address concerns.
